John Peter Spyros Sarbanes is an American politician serving as a member of the United States House of Representatives from Maryland's 3rd congressional district since 2007. A member of the Democratic Party, Sarbanes has focused on issues such as campaign finance reform, healthcare, and education during his tenure in Congress. He has been an advocate for transparency in government and has worked to strengthen the Voting Rights Act.
